Guppy's Story

We only need our Adoption Application Questionnaire completed at:<br/>https://www.catfurr.org/adoption-questionnaire/ (please copy/paste link)<br/><br/>September 2, 2025 It has now been over 3 years since these gorgeous cats, Guppy and his brother Orange Roughy (posted separately), were rescued. They were just kittens when I trapped & saved them from a seafood production plant that was closing down.<br/><br/>The kittens had been traumatized, starved & constantly dodging massive tractor trailer trucks & equipment. They were pitiful & barely alive when I finally caught them.<br/><br/>These 2 brothers have come through a tremendous journey. They are both now healthy & kind, but still very very cautious especially around someone new.<br/><br/>We have worked hard to help them gain confidence and feel safe, but no one will adopt them or give them a chance. Most adopters are looking for a “purrfect” cat that will make themselves happy. Im looking for that selfless adopter that wants to save a life or two because that is what paying it forward & rescue work is all about.<br/><br/>These two beautiful sweet boys need time & love. If you think you have patience & a big heart for the not-so-purrfect cats, give me a call! As soon as you meet these precious souls, your heart will tell you what to do.<br/><br/>I feel so sorry for these cats after so many rescues have come & gone and they still wait for a chance of a home.<br/><br/>“Orange Roughy” is the big, beautiful long haired orange boy (posted separately) and “Guppy” is his gorgeous orange & white brother.<br/><br/>Guppy has another sweet friend, Shrimp (female calico - posted separately), shown together at the left.<br/><br/>I pray for them every day.
